  • Patent number: 8199532
    Abstract: An embodiment of a voltage converter, designed to convert an input voltage into a regulated output voltage, having: a voltage transformer having a primary winding receiving the input voltage, a secondary winding supplying the output voltage (Vout), and an auxiliary winding supplying a feedback signal correlated to the output voltage; a control switch, connected to the primary winding; and a control circuit, connected to a control terminal of the control switch for controlling switching thereof as a function of the feedback signal. The control circuit is provided with a sampling stage that samples the feedback signal and supplies a sampled signal. An averager stage is connected to the output of the sampling stage and implements a low-pass filtering of the sampled signal so as to reduce undesirable oscillations due to sampling.

  • Patent number: 8179116
    Abstract: An embodiment of an inductor assembly includes a core, a first conductor, and a second conductor. The core includes first and second members, a first group of one or more forms extending between the members, a second group of one or more forms extending between the members, and an isolating region that magnetically isolates the first group of forms from the second group of forms. The first conductor is wound about a first one of the forms in the first group, and the second conductor is wound about a second one of the forms in the second group. Such an inductor assembly may allow both coupled and uncoupled inductors to be disposed on a common core, thus potentially reducing the cost and size of the inductors as compared to the coupled inductors being disposed on one core and the uncoupled inductors being disposed on another core.

  • Patent number: 8181083
    Abstract: An embodiment of a decoder for decoding a Low-Density Parity-Check encoded input data includes a serial processing unit operating in clock cycles to perform serial update of the layers in the code. Operations of the serial processing unit to produce output data for a current layer are pipelined with acquisition of input data for a next layer, whereby the current layer and the next layer may attempt to use soft output information common to both layers. The serial processing unit is configured for delaying acquisition of input data for the next layer over a number of idle clock cycles. Latency due to the idle clock cycles is minimized by selectively modifying the sequence of layers through the decoding process and the sequence of messages processed by a certain layer.

  • Patent number: 8174295
    Abstract: An embodiment of a discharge circuit comprises an output circuit with one output connected to an electrical load to absorb a discharge current given by the load when a logic signal commands a discharge of the load. The discharge circuit also comprises a control circuit to give the output circuit an appropriate control signal so that a slope of an output potential of the output circuit diminishes gradually when the logic signal commands a discharge of the load. Limiting the slope of the output potential gradually (and not suddenly) may limit the electromagnetic radiation generated by these variations.
